Videos on reviews not available

I’ve tried to look at a few of the reviews, the main one being the Mesa V twin pedal and the video is unavailable, I checked through and there’s more than just that one. From the TC Electronic VPDI to the Mesa V twin as shown in my screen dump all come up the same; can this be rectified?